Body
Origins and Family
Jane Wightman's father was John Wightman[3].
Personal Life
Jane Wightman was married to Robert Nivison, 1st Baron Glendyne[4]. Children include Helen Ingram Wightman Nivison[5]; Jessie Hair Nivison[6]; Alice Jane Nivison[7]; Florence Nivison[8]; Mabel Gertrude Nivison[9]; and John Nivison, 2nd Baron Glendyne[10], a politician[15], 1878–1967[16], of United Kingdom[17].
Death and Burial
Jane Wightman died on September 25, 1918[2].
